Smart Holiday Spending: Tips to Avoid the Financial Hangover

Going into This Holiday Season, you're feeling pretty prepared and pretty equipped.

With the holiday season fast approaching, it's easy to get swept up in the frenzy of shopping and end up with a pile of bills come January. In this episode of 'Financial Sobriety', hosts Matthew Grishman and Jim Gebhardt tackle this common issue head-on. They share practical advice on how to enjoy the holidays without breaking the bank.

Matthew kicks things off with a relatable story about his own past struggles with holiday spending, setting the stage for a conversation that's both insightful and down-to-earth. Jim chimes in with his perspective on what's coming up this holiday season and how to prepare for it. Together, they offer strategies to help you avoid mindless spending and impulse buys. They emphasize the importance of paying yourself first and being mindful of your financial habits.

This episode is the first part of a two-part series, so there's plenty more wisdom to come. If you're looking to navigate the holiday season without the dreaded Visa hangover, this episode is a must-listen.
